Life with horses

Pasikonie is like a state of mind grounded in herd dynamics: belonging, safety and sense of community.

Our horses live in a diverse and autonomic herd. They live free range on 3hectares of land. They are not locked, trained nor ridden. They decide about the use of feed, water and shelter. We base our relations on mutual trust and recognition of species-specific needs. We are learning to understand their language, to hear their requests and see what they say “YES” to when they say “NO” to us.


What do we do?

Since 2008 roku I’ve been offering different activities evolving around equine assisted learning. I was first introduced to EAL through Horse Assisted Education modality and Horse Dream model. I was trained as a facilitator of the modality by Horse Sense in 2007. I also graduated from a Polish based modality Open by Horses in 2012. Over the years I can say I developed a unique and non-affiliated workshop. I base my ethics on horse and human welfare related science. I’m now at the onset of cooperation with MiMer Center – an Equine-Human Education and Research Center.

On communication level I rely on Non-Violent Communication. I’m a long life practitioner and a certified mediator. I have my MA in cultural studies. I’ve completed professional education programs in trauma-informed approach and attachment theory. I’m also a doula.
